Nettet9. apr. 2024 · the CPU is always at 4,2GHZ. That is the speed an 11800H is supposed to run at. ogbass54 said: the cpu temp goes up to 88-90°C Those are normal operating temperatures for an Intel mobile CPU when gaming. If you want your CPU to run slower and cooler, you can reduce the turbo ratio limits but there is no reason to do this.
